AI Overview
Baldwin County, GA has a population of 43,669 with a median household income of $54,403 and median worker earnings of $35,975, reflecting a relatively modest wage base. The labor force participation rate is low at 47.2%, and the unemployment rate stands at 5.5%, with 22.0% of residents living below the poverty line and 24.1% holding a bachelor's degree or higher. Housing costs are low—median home value of $164,700 and median gross rent of $865/month—though the county has shed 3.6% of its population over the past five years.
